Understanding Sciatica: Causes, Symptoms & Relief
Sciatica is a painful condition characterized by pain that travels down the leg from the lower back. This pain can vary in intensity. It's often caused by a pinched sciatic nerve, which is the longest nerve in the body, running from the spine down the thighs.
Causes of sciatica can range across a variety of factors such as herniated discs. Other contributing factors may entail pregnancy, obesity, and prolonged physical inactivity.
Treatment for sciatica often seeks to relieving pain and enhancing mobility. Treatment options can be diverse and may encompass rest, medication, physical therapy, and in some cases, surgery.
There are many ways to find reduce sciatica pain at home. Applying heat or cold packs to the affected area, gentle stretching exercises, and maintaining good posture can be beneficial. It's important to seek guidance from a healthcare professional for proper diagnosis and treatment.

Holistic Approaches to Sciatic Nerve Pain
Sciatica, characterized by sharp pain that radiates down the leg, can be a debilitating condition. Thankfully, plenty of alternative approaches exist to provide comfort . Low-impact exercises like Pilates can help alleviate tightness on the sciatic nerve. Additionally, applying cold to the affected area may soothe pain and inflammation. Acupuncture are also known to provide significant symptom relief . It's essential to speak with a healthcare professional to determine the best treatment plan for your specific needs.
